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$755 in Mumbai (Bombay) versus $389 in Sibsagar.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$1,245 in Mumbai (Bombay) versus $621 in Sibsagar.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$1,735 in Mumbai (Bombay) versus $852 in Sibsagar.

Living in Mumbai (Bombay) is roughly 94% more expensive than in Sibsagar, driven mainly by Eating Out.

Both cities sit below the global median: Mumbai (Bombay) 43% lower, Sibsagar 71% lower.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$689 in Mumbai (Bombay) and $125 in Sibsagar.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Dining out: $22.00 in Mumbai (Bombay) vs $10.00 in Sibsagar for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$130 vs $107 per month, with Sibsagar cheaper across the board.
